PXA255用什么编程器
-
PXA255是英特尔推出的一款嵌入式处理器,用于嵌入式系统和移动设备的应用。在进行PXA255的编程时,可以使用多种编程器来完成。
首先,可以使用英特尔提供的编程器来进行PXA255的编程。英特尔提供了一套完整的开发工具链,包括编译器、调试器和仿真器等工具。其中,调试器和仿真器是用于与PXA255处理器进行通信和调试的关键工具。通过这些工具,开发者可以在开发环境中对PXA255进行程序调试、性能优化和系统仿真等操作。
其次,还可以使用第三方的编程器来进行PXA255的编程。市场上有许多第三方公司提供了专门针对嵌入式系统的编程工具。这些工具通常具有更加丰富的功能和更高的性能,可以满足不同开发需求。开发者可以根据自己的需求选择合适的第三方编程器,并按照其提供的使用说明进行操作。
除了上述两种常见的编程器,还可以根据具体的开发需求选择其他编程器。例如,如果开发者需要进行更加底层的编程或者对硬件进行直接控制,可以选择使用JTAG(Joint Test Action Group)编程器。JTAG编程器可以通过调试接口与PXA255处理器进行通信,实现对其的程序下载和调试操作。
总之,对于PXA255的编程,开发者可以选择使用英特尔提供的编程器,或者根据自己的需求选择第三方编程器或JTAG编程器。通过合适的编程器,开发者可以更加方便、高效地进行PXA255的编程工作。
1年前 -
PXA255是一款由英特尔(Intel)公司设计的处理器,用于嵌入式系统和移动设备。要对PXA255进行编程,可以使用以下几种编程器:
-
JTAG编程器:JTAG(Joint Test Action Group)编程器是一种常用的调试和编程工具,可以通过JTAG接口与PXA255处理器进行通信。JTAG编程器可以用于烧写固件、调试代码以及监控硬件状态等操作。
-
USB编程器:USB编程器是一种通过USB接口与PXA255处理器进行通信的编程工具。它通常具有烧写固件、读取和写入寄存器、调试代码等功能。
-
UART编程器:UART(Universal Asynchronous Receiver/Transmitter)编程器是一种通过串口与PXA255处理器进行通信的编程工具。它可以用于烧写固件、调试代码以及监控串口通信等操作。
-
SPI编程器:SPI(Serial Peripheral Interface)编程器是一种通过SPI接口与PXA255处理器进行通信的编程工具。SPI编程器可以用于烧写固件、读取和写入寄存器等操作。
-
软件编程器:除了硬件编程器外,还可以使用软件编程器进行PXA255的编程。软件编程器通常是通过特定的开发环境和工具链来实现,可以编写、调试和烧写代码。
需要注意的是,选择适合的编程器取决于具体的需求和开发环境。不同的编程器可能具有不同的功能和兼容性,开发者应该根据自己的需求选择合适的编程器进行开发和调试。同时,还需要根据具体的开发板和硬件接口选择相应的编程器。
1年前 -
-
PXA255是英特尔(Intel)公司推出的一款低功耗、高性能的应用处理器。要对PXA255进行编程,可以使用以下几种编程器:
-
JTAG编程器:JTAG(Joint Test Action Group)是一种用于测试和调试集成电路的标准接口,也可以用于对PXA255进行编程。JTAG编程器可以通过JTAG接口与PXA255进行连接,并通过JTAG协议进行数据传输和编程操作。在使用JTAG编程器进行编程之前,需要在PXA255上进行相应的硬件连接。
-
USB编程器:USB编程器是一种通过USB接口与PXA255进行连接的编程器。通过USB编程器,可以向PXA255中的闪存或其他存储器中写入程序或数据。USB编程器通常配有相应的软件,可以通过软件界面进行编程操作。使用USB编程器进行编程比较方便,不需要进行复杂的硬件连接。
-
ISP编程器:ISP(In-System Programming)编程器是一种在系统中进行编程的编程器。它可以通过与PXA255相连的引脚,直接在系统中对PXA255进行编程。ISP编程器通常需要与PXA255的引脚进行相应的连接,并通过编程软件进行操作。ISP编程器适用于需要在系统中进行编程的情况,例如在嵌入式系统中对PXA255进行固件更新。
-
开发板:PXA255通常会配备开发板,开发板上集成了相应的编程接口和编程功能,可以直接在开发板上进行编程操作。通过开发板,可以方便地进行PXA255的编程和调试。开发板通常会配备相应的开发工具和软件,可以提供更加便捷的编程环境。
总结起来,PXA255可以使用JTAG编程器、USB编程器、ISP编程器或开发板进行编程。选择合适的编程器取决于具体的应用场景和需求。无论使用哪种编程器,都需要相应的硬件连接和编程软件来完成编程操作。
1年前 -